Country (long form) none
Capital Kiev (Kyyiv)
Total Area 233,089.87 sq mi
603,700.00 sq km
(slightly smaller than Texas)
Population 49,153,027 (July 2000 est.)
Estimated Population in 2050 37,726,401
Languages Ukrainian, Russian, Romanian, Polish, Hungarian
Literacy 98.0% total, 100.0% male, 97% female (1989 est.)
Religions Ukrainian Orthodox - Moscow Patriarchate, Ukrainian Orthodox - Kiev Patriarchate, Ukrainian Autocephalous Orthodox, Ukrainian Catholic (Uniate), Protestant, Jewish
Life Expectancy 60.39 male, 71.85 female (2000 est.)
Government Type republic
Currency 1 hryvna = 100 kopiykas
GDP (per capita) $2,200 (1999 est.)
Industry coal, electric power, ferrous and nonferrous metals, machinery and transport equipment, chemicals, food-processing (especially sugar)
Agriculture grain, sugar beets, sunflower seeds, vegetables; beef, milk
Arable Land 58%
Natural Resources iron ore, coal, manganese, natural gas, oil, salt, sulfur, graphite, titanium, magnesium, kaolin, nickel, mercury, timber, arable land
